Current Resident: I always tell people The Woodlands is not an exciting place to live, but it is a nice place to live. When people from the greater Houston area hear "The Woodlands," they think of The Woodlands Mall. This is the most popular part of town, and it is conveniently located close to the freeway. The adjacent Market Street is an upscale shopping center that looks prettiest at night. Newcomers always point out the excess greenery and ask how we locals can find anything, but I have no problem with all the trees because the town is so well-organized. There are several zoning laws that ensure business and residential areas are clearly separated. There are plenty of franchise restaurants along the town's major streets. There are local churches and well-maintained parks hidden in every neighborhood. A common complaint is that residential streets do not have sidewalks. My least favorite part about TW is that it is a comedy desert. The closest comedy club is a 35-minute drive from the edge of town.... Read 505 reviews
